Prison Officer – HMP Long Lartin

Address: HMP Long Lartin, South Littleton, Evesham, Worcestershire WR11 8TZ

Salary: £35,875 (39-hour week inc 20% unsocial)

Skilled Worker visa sponsorship may be available for this role, subject to eligibility and in accordance with the UK Immigration Rules in force at the time of application.

Sponsorship is not guaranteed. Applicants must ensure they have the appropriate Right to Work in the UK for the duration of employment.

Security Check

Counter‑Terrorism Check (CTC) will be required. Proof that you have lived in the UK for the last 3 years is required. Applicants who do not meet the residency requirement cannot take up the post.

Role Overview

Prison officers protect the public and impact prisoners’ lives. This fast‑paced role offers opportunities to act as a peacekeeper, counsellor, or teacher and work directly with prisoners in a unique environment.

Responsibilities
  • Maintain safety and security of the prison environment.
  • Build constructive, positive, and professional relationships with prisoners.
  • Support colleagues and operate as a single team to keep the prison and staff safe.
  • Work various shifts including evenings, nights, weekends, and public holidays.
Qualifications
  • At least 18 years old at commencement.
  • Meet the Civil Service nationality requirements.
  • Pass a medical and fitness assessment, including eyesight and hearing standards.
  • Have suitable hearing without hearing aids.
  • Show good communication and influencing skills, commitment to quality, and care and understanding.
Benefits and Working Hours
  • Initial training 37 hours a week; choose 37, 39, or 41 hours a week after training.
  • Annual salary: £33,746 (37 hrs), £35,875 (39 hrs), £38,003 (41 hrs). Figures include all allowances.
  • Pay for shift patterns covering evenings, nights, weekends, and public holidays. Public holidays and one extra privilege day added to holiday allowance.
  • Annual holiday: 25 days (increases to 30 days after 10 years).
  • Cycle to work scheme, travel loans, and other benefits.
Assessment Process
  • Stage 1:
    Online test (judgement and numerical skills).
  • Stage 2:
    Values‑based online test.
  • Online Assessment Centre (OAC) to assess behaviours and strengths.
  • Merit list kept for 12 months; highest scorers offered positions.
Relevant Policies
  • Applicants must provide correct and up‑to‑date documentation for pre‑employment checks.
  • Applicants who fail at the sift/interview stage must wait six months before re‑applying.
  • Suitable roles as Operational Support Grade (OSG) may be offered if unable to become a prison officer.
